We present in this paper a new symmetrical metaheuristic speech encryption for secure communication. Our approach consists of shuffling the samples of a speech signal using a metaheuristic generated key before transmission. The need for real-time encryption systems for audio communication is increasing due to the widespread of real-time voice applications, such as voice over IP. To minimize any delay, the speech signal is segmented into frames that are encrypted on the spot and transmitted to the receiver. Once received at the receiver side, the speech frame is decrypted and concatenated with the previous speech frames. The objective and subjective measures show that our technique outperforms the existing block encryption algorithms in terms of execution time and security performance.
